Menopause Brain Fog: A Comprehensive Guide to Regaining Focus and Mental Clarity

Menopause is a profound transition that affects every aspect of a woman’s life, including cognitive function. Many women report experiencing brain fog – memory lapses, difficulty concentrating, and mental fatigue. While it can be frustrating and unsettling, brain fog is manageable with the right tools and strategies.

Menopause Brain Fog

Understanding Brain Fog During Menopause

Brain fog isn’t a medical diagnosis but a common experience among midlife women. It includes:

  • Forgetfulness (misplacing items, trouble recalling names)
  • Difficulty focusing or completing tasks
  • Slower processing of information
  • Mental fatigue and overwhelm

The Root Causes of Menopausal Brain Fog

  1. Hormonal Fluctuations
    Estrogen plays a vital role in brain function, supporting neurotransmitters like serotonin and dopamine. As estrogen declines during menopause, these neurotransmitters are disrupted, leading to cognitive fog.
  2. Sleep Disturbances
    Menopause can bring insomnia, night sweats, and frequent waking, all of which impair memory, learning, and focus. Poor sleep leads to increased stress and reduced brain function.
  3. Chronic Stress & Cortisol Dysregulation
    High cortisol levels (stress hormone) impair memory and cognitive performance. If you’re constantly stressed, your brain prioritises survival over clarity and focus.
  4. Inflammation & Gut Health
    The gut-brain connection is crucial for mental clarity. Inflammation from poor diet, stress, or digestive issues can impair cognitive function.
  5. Nutritional Deficiencies
    Low levels of B vitamins, magnesium, omega-3 fatty acids, and antioxidants can contribute to brain fog.
  6. Reduced Blood Flow & Oxygen to the Brain
    Physical activity increases blood flow to the brain, improving cognition. A sedentary lifestyle may contribute to mental sluggishness.
  7. Perimenopause & Thyroid Function
    Many menopausal symptoms mimic thyroid dysfunction. An underactive thyroid can contribute to brain fog, fatigue, and memory issues.

10 Practical Strategies to Improve Mental Clarity

1. Prioritise Sleep Hygiene

  • Aim for 7-9 hours of quality sleep.
  • Keep a consistent bedtime routine.
  • Use blackout curtains, and a cooling pillow, and minimise blue light exposure before bed.
  • Try magnesium glycinate or chamomile tea to promote relaxation.

2. Nourish Your Brain with the Right Foods

  • Eat brain-friendly foods:
    • Omega-3s (salmon, flaxseeds, walnuts)
    • Leafy greens (spinach, kale)
    • Antioxidant-rich foods (berries, dark chocolate)
    • Healthy fats (avocados, olive oil)
    • Protein (eggs, lean meats, legumes)
  • Reduce sugar, processed foods, and alcohol, which can spike inflammation.

3. Reduce Stress & Cortisol Levels

  • Practice daily stress management techniques:
    • Meditation or deep breathing exercises
    • Gentle yoga or stretching
    • Journaling to process emotions
    • Nature walks for grounding and clarity

4. Hydrate & Support Brain Function

  • Dehydration can impair focus. Drink at least 2 litres of filtered water daily.
  • Herbal teas (ginger, green tea, peppermint) can support cognitive function.

5. Move Your Body Daily

  • Regular movement boosts blood flow to the brain and supports cognitive function.
  • Try:
    • Walking, Pilates, or Yoga
    • Strength training for improved oxygenation
    • Dancing or rebounding for brain stimulation

6. Balance Your Blood Sugar

  • Avoid high-sugar meals that cause energy crashes.
  • Pair carbohydrates with healthy fats and proteins to maintain stable energy.

7. Supplement Smartly

Consider:

  • Omega-3s (for brain function)
  • Magnesium (for relaxation and cognitive support)
  • B vitamins (for memory and energy)
  • Adaptogens (like ashwagandha for stress resilience)

8. Create a Focus-Friendly Environment

  • Declutter your space to reduce overwhelm.
  • Use productivity tools (timers, planners).
  • Listen to brain-boosting music (classical, binaural beats).

9. Train Your Brain

  • Engage in activities that challenge cognition:
    • Reading and learning new skills
    • Brain games or puzzles
    • Writing and storytelling
    • Playing an instrument or creative hobbies

10. Support Gut Health

  • A healthy gut equals a sharp mind.
  • Eat fermented foods (yoghurt, kimchi, sauerkraut) for probiotics.
  • Take digestive enzymes or probiotics if needed.

What to Do Next: Your Brain Fog Action Plan

  1. Track Your Symptoms: Keep a journal of when brain fog occurs and potential triggers.
  2. Make One Change at a Time: Implement one new habit each week.
  3. Prioritise Rest & Recovery: Sleep is non-negotiable for cognitive function.
  4. Stay Active & Engaged: Movement and lifelong learning prevent mental stagnation.
  5. Consult a Health Professional: If symptoms persist, check for thyroid issues or vitamin deficiencies.

Final Thoughts

Menopause brain fog is real, but it’s not permanent. By making intentional lifestyle shifts, you can restore mental clarity and confidence.
